Lantern is a herbicide with residual and contact activity for the control of grass and broad-leaved weeds in winter wheat, winter barley, winter rye and winter triticale.

Crop Specific Information
Lantern can be used on all varieties of winter crops of wheat, barley, rye and triticale.

Time of application
Lantern may be applied either pre or post emergence of the crop up to and including the end of tillering (BBCH 29).

Rate of application
Apply Lantern at 1.0 litre per hectare in 100–400 l/ha water.

Mixing and Application
Mixing
Never prepare more spray solution than is required.
Fill the spray tank three quarters full with water and start the agitation.
To ensure thorough mixing of the product, invert the container several times before opening.
Add the required quantity of Lantern to the spray tank while re-circulating. Continue agitation until spraying is completed.
On emptying the product container, rinse container thoroughly by using an integrated pressure rinsing device or manually rinsing three times.
Add washings to sprayer at time of filling and dispose of container safely

Application
Apply Lantern in 100–400 l/ha water volume as a MEDIUM spray as defined by BCPC.
Use the higher water volume in more dense crops where weed shading is more likely.
To ensure optimum spray coverage and minimize spray drift, adjust the spray boom to the appropriate height above the crop, according to guidance provided by the sprayer and/or nozzle manufacturer.
